开通会员
  • 尊享所有功能
  • 文件大小最高200M
  • 文件无水印
  • 尊贵VIP身份
  • VIP专属服务
  • 历史记录保存30天云存储
开通会员
您的位置:首页 > 帮助中心 > 精通python爬虫框架scrapy pdf_Scrapy框架PDF生成的实践与探索
默认会员免费送
帮助中心 >

精通python爬虫框架scrapy pdf_Scrapy框架PDF生成的实践与探索

2024-12-25 14:45:04
精通python爬虫框架scrapy pdf_scrapy框架pdf生成的实践与探索
《精通python爬虫框架scrapy之pdf相关操作》

scrapy是python中强大的爬虫框架。在处理pdf文件的爬取时,有着独特的应用。

首先,使用scrapy进行pdf爬取,要明确目标pdf的网页定位。通过scrapy的选择器,可以精准定位到包含pdf链接的元素。例如,在解析网页html时,能准确找到指向pdf文件的``标签。

然后,进行pdf的下载。scrapy提供了方便的方式来处理文件下载。对于下载的pdf,可以进一步进行处理,如提取其中的文本内容(借助相关的pdf处理库),这有助于对爬取到的pdf内容进行分析和存储。

掌握scrapy框架在pdf爬取方面的应用,能够在数据获取领域拓展更多的可能性,满足如文档收集、数据挖掘等需求。

python爬虫高级教程

python爬虫高级教程
# python爬虫高级教程:提升你的数据获取能力

python爬虫在数据获取领域有着广泛应用。高级爬虫首先要深入理解http协议,掌握请求头、响应状态码等知识。

在异步处理方面,使用`asyncio`和`aiohttp`库,能让爬虫并发发送多个请求,大大提高效率。例如在抓取多个网页时,异步爬虫可同时进行读取操作。

动态网页的数据抓取是高级爬虫的重点。对于使用javascript渲染的页面,可借助`selenium`与`phantomjs`,模拟浏览器行为,加载动态内容后再进行数据提取。

另外,爬虫的反反爬策略不可忽视。合理设置请求频率、使用代理ip池来避免被目标网站封禁,从而实现稳定、高效的数据采集。这些高级技巧能助力开发者构建更强大的python爬虫。

python爬虫框架官网

python爬虫框架官网
《探索python爬虫框架官网

python爬虫框架众多,它们的官网是开发者获取资源和信息的重要平台。

scrapy是著名的爬虫框架,其官网(scrapy.org)界面简洁且内容丰富。在官网上,可以找到详细的文档,从入门教程到高级用法一应俱全,新手能快速上手,老手能深入探索。同时,官网还提供了丰富的示例代码,帮助开发者理解如何构建高效的爬虫。

beautifulsoup虽然不是专门的框架,但在解析网页方面至关重要,其官网(crummy.com/software/beautifulsoup/)有着清晰的api说明。这些官网为python爬虫开发提供了坚实的支撑,无论是学习、解决问题还是获取最新版本,都是不可或缺的存在。

python3爬虫框架

python3爬虫框架
python3爬虫框架简介》

python3中有多个优秀的爬虫框架。其中scrapy是非常流行的一个。scrapy提供了高效的网页抓取机制,它具有异步i/o的功能,能快速地获取网页内容。框架有强大的选择器,可轻松定位到所需数据,像xpath和css选择器的支持。

还有beautifulsoup,它虽然不是专门的爬虫框架,但为解析html和xml文档提供了便捷的方法。对于简单的爬虫任务来说非常实用。

另外,pyspider也是不错的选择。它具有方便的web界面来监控和管理爬虫任务,让开发者能直观地查看爬虫的运行状态、进度等信息。这些框架大大提高了开发爬虫的效率,降低了开发难度。
您已连续签到 0 天,当前积分:0
  • 第1天
    积分+10
  • 第2天
    积分+10
  • 第3天
    积分+10
  • 第4天
    积分+10
  • 第5天
    积分+10
  • 第6天
    积分+10
  • 第7天

    连续签到7天

    获得积分+10

获得10积分

明天签到可得10积分

咨询客服

扫描二维码,添加客服微信